Step 1
Preheat oven to 300°. Cream butter and confectioners' sugar until light and fluffy, 3-4 minutes. Beat in flour (mixture will be crumbly). Pat onto a greased 12-in. pizza pan. Bake until lightly browned, 25-28 minutes. Cool.
Step 2
Beat melted chips and cream until smooth. Beat in cream cheese until smooth. Spread over crust. Refrigerate 30 minutes. Meanwhile, in a small saucepan, combine pineapple juice, sugar, cornstarch and lemon juice. Bring to a boil over medium heat; cook and stir until thickened, about 2 minutes. Cool.
Step 3
Arrange fruit over cream cheese layer; brush with pineapple mixture. Refrigerate 1 hour before serving.
